Warning: file_get_contents(/data/phpspider/zhask/data//catemap/7/arduino/2.json): failed to open stream: No such file or directory in /data/phpspider/zhask/libs/function.php on line 167

Warning: Invalid argument supplied for foreach() in /data/phpspider/zhask/libs/tag.function.php on line 1116

Notice: Undefined index: in /data/phpspider/zhask/libs/function.php on line 180

Warning: array_chunk() expects parameter 1 to be array, null given in /data/phpspider/zhask/libs/function.php on line 181
Arduino 柔性传感器是';他没有反应。阿杜伊诺_Arduino_Servo - Fatal编程技术网

Arduino 柔性传感器是';他没有反应。阿杜伊诺

Arduino 柔性传感器是';他没有反应。阿杜伊诺,arduino,servo,Arduino,Servo,我正在尝试控制5伺服snd Flex传感器。因此,我将Arduino与Bled板(Flex传感器和5伺服)连接起来 然而,尽管我弯曲了这些柔性传感器,但它们没有反应 代码如下 // letsarduino.com // [Project 15] - 5 Flex/Bend Sensor + 5 Servo Motor + Arduino #include <Servo.h> Servo servoMotor1; Servo servoMotor2; Ser

我正在尝试控制5伺服snd Flex传感器。因此,我将Arduino与Bled板(Flex传感器和5伺服)连接起来

然而,尽管我弯曲了这些柔性传感器,但它们没有反应

代码如下

//  letsarduino.com
//  [Project 15] - 5 Flex/Bend Sensor + 5 Servo Motor + Arduino
#include <Servo.h>     

Servo servoMotor1;      
Servo servoMotor2;
Servo servoMotor3;
Servo servoMotor4;
Servo servoMotor5;

int servoPin1 = 2;      
int servoPin2 = 3; 
int servoPin3 = 4; 
int servoPin4 = 5; 
int servoPin5 = 6; 

void setup() {

  servoMotor1.attach(servoPin1);  
  servoMotor2.attach(servoPin2);
  servoMotor3.attach(servoPin3);
  servoMotor4.attach(servoPin4);
  servoMotor5.attach(servoPin5);

} 

void loop()
{

  int analogValue = analogRead(A0); 
  int servoAngle = map(analogValue, 550, 640, 0, 179);
  servoMotor1.write(servoAngle);

  int analogValue2 = analogRead(A1); 
  int servoAngle2 = map(analogValue2, 550, 640, 0, 179);
  servoMotor2.write(servoAngle2);

  int analogValue3 = analogRead(A2); 
  int servoAngle3 = map(analogValue3, 550, 640, 0, 179);
  servoMotor3.write(servoAngle3);

  int analogValue4 = analogRead(A3); 
  int servoAngle4 = map(analogValue4, 550, 640, 0, 179);
  servoMotor4.write(servoAngle4);

  int analogValue5 = analogRead(A4); 
  int servoAngle5 = map(analogValue5, 550, 640, 0, 179);
  servoMotor5.write(servoAngle5);

}
//letsarduino.com
//[项目15]-5个弯曲/弯曲传感器+5个伺服电机+Arduino
#包括
伺服电机1;
伺服电机2;
伺服电机3;
伺服电机4;
伺服电机5;
int servoPin1=2;
int servoPin2=3;
int servoPin3=4;
int servoPin4=5;
int servoPin5=6;
无效设置(){
伺服电机1.连接(伺服销1);
伺服电机2.连接(伺服销2);
伺服电机3.连接(伺服销3);
伺服电机4.连接(伺服销4);
伺服电机5.连接(伺服销5);
} 
void循环()
{
int模拟值=模拟读数(A0);
int servoAngle=map(模拟值,5506400179);
伺服电机1.写入(伺服角度);
int analogValue2=模拟读数(A1);
int servoAngle2=map(模拟值25506400179);
伺服电机2.写入(伺服角度2);
int analogValue3=模拟读数(A2);
int servoAngle3=map(模拟值35506400179);
伺服电机3.写入(伺服角度3);
int analogValue4=模拟读数(A3);
int servoAngle4=map(模拟值45506400179);
伺服电机4.写入(伺服角度4);
int analogValue5=模拟读数(A4);
int servoAngle5=map(模拟值55506400179);
伺服电机5.写入(伺服角度5);
}
你知道为什么这些柔性传感器和伺服电机没有反应吗?
我认为繁殖板和arduino、flex传感器和伺服电机之间的接线没有错误。

我提到了arduino和繁殖板、伺服和flex传感器之间的连接,我使用了Aruduino UNO。我提到了arduino和繁殖板、伺服和flex传感器之间的连接,我使用了Aruduino UNO。